    Cub Cadet service

     



    Some weeks back my Cub Cadet Model 73 had a throwout bearing failure.. I guess after 42 years it was bound to happen. So I ordered some parts and once in hand I slid the motor forward and pulled the driveshaft and tore down the clutch system.. only to discover the driveshaft was also damaged. I could've bought a replacement for 35 bucks.... but as my wife routinely reminds me. I've got machines and bundles of dollars tied up in tooling - plus I found I had a 1" piece of stock the length needed so what else to do but spin one out.
